The food-access picture
According to the USDA Food Access Research Atlas, Lincoln County ranks #1,978 of 3,079 U.S. counties by low-access share and #57 of 65 counties in SD (16.6% low-access).

Low access = living more than 1 mile (urban) or 10 miles (rural) from the nearest supermarket. Food deserts add a low-income condition (USDA LILA).

Lincoln County: USDA Food-Access Tier Breakdown
11 census tracts grouped by USDA classification .
By USDA urbanicity classification, Lincoln County has 5 urban and 6 rural census tracts. The 1-mile (urban) vs 10-mile (rural) distance threshold above applies per tract, so a county's access rate reflects this mix.

Food Access (USDA FARA 2019)
| Indicator | Value |
|---|---|
| Census Tracts | 11 |
| Atlas Population (2010 basis) | 44,828 |
| Low-Access Tracts | 5 |
| Food-Desert Tracts (low-income & low-access) | 0 |
| Low-Access Population | 7,430 |
| Low-Access Share | 16.6%below the national average |
| Low-Income & Low-Access Population | 1,180 |
ACS 2024 · lower SNAP band
| Indicator | Value |
|---|---|
| Population | 70,638 |
| Median Household Income | $99,166 |
| Poverty Rate | 5.6%well below the national average |
| SNAP Households | 919 |
| SNAP Participation Rate | 3.3%well below the national average |
| Households Without a Vehicle | 2.1%well below the national average |
| Group-Quarters Population | 0.4% |
